Transaction 921542678a1bb05156c7e646eb50690235af8c5c0caf1356210369d60ba1447d

2 Input
2 Outputs
  • 921542678a1bb05156c7e646eb50690235af8c5c0caf1356210369d60ba1447d:0
  • value  4000000
    address  17eVVd52koXyCxVtw8FPdwE5D8Uqwkhrqv
  • 921542678a1bb05156c7e646eb50690235af8c5c0caf1356210369d60ba1447d:1
  • value  3888956
    address  3ErhSZ7sLQvqX5sp7MmfpFPeNumRyVfZTu